How to choose and place walkway bollard lights to guide visitors while complementing landscaping design.
A practical guide to selecting durable bollards, optimizing placement along paths, and coordinating light warmth and color with existing plantings to create inviting, safe exterior spaces.

When planning walkway bollard lighting, start with purpose and scale. Consider how many steps or curves your path contains, and whether the goal is safety, aesthetics, or both. Durable bollards should resist weathering, moisture, and accidental bumps from garden gear or bicycles. Choose a trim style that echoes architectural elements of your home yet remains unobtrusive along plant borders. The light source matters, too; look for LEDs with warm color temperatures around 2700 to 3000 kelvin to mimic traditional incandescent glow. For energy efficiency, opt for fixtures with long lifespans and integrated sensors or timers that turn off automatically. Finally, confirm that the lighting plan complies with local outdoor lighting codes and neighbors’ concerns about glare.
Before selecting fixtures, map your route. Photograph the path at dusk to evaluate existing shadows and visibility. Note any overhanging branches or tall shrubs that could cast confusing silhouettes on the ground. Place a baseline of bollards at consistent intervals, but allow for adjustments at bends and entrances. Higher bollards provide broader illumination, while shorter ones emphasize closer ground detail. Ensure the illuminated area reaches the center of the walkway without creating blind spots at corners. Consider continuous low-level lighting along straight stretches and brighter highlights near entryways. The goal is to guide without overpowering the landscape, so blend fixtures with soft landscaping textures and natural stone colors.

Color and texture integration matters as much as light quality. Select bollards with finishes that match your fence, stepping stones, or masonry. Matte surfaces resist grime and fingerprint marks, keeping a clean look over time. If your landscape uses metal accents, consider corrosion-resistant options such as powder-coated aluminum or treated steel. For gardens with children or pets, choose rounded tops or vandal-resistant models to prevent accidental injuries. A consistent top height across pods helps readers perceive a steady rhythm along the path. Subtle decorative elements, like a slim frosted glass panel or a small lantern silhouette, can add character without shouting for attention.

When it comes to placement spacing, a measured approach beats guesswork. Along long, straight sections, align bollards roughly every 6 to 10 feet, adjusting slightly to accommodate curves. Near entry points or stairs, tighten the spacing to 4 to 6 feet to enhance perceived safety. At transitions between lawn and hardscape, consider coupling bollards with low-voltage path lighting embedded at grade for a layered glow. If your path winds through a garden bed, position fixtures to illuminate attention-grabbing focal plants without creating glare on reflective leaves. Use shielding to direct light downward and minimize skyglow, preserving dark-night aesthetics while guiding visitors effectively.
Consider energy use, maintenance, and longevity carefully.
Low-voltage systems offer excellent control and safety. They reduce the risk of shock and simplify installation. A transformer mounted in the house or a protected outdoor box can feed multiple runs via waterproof conduits. Use durable cables rated for outdoor exposure, and keep wiring underground whenever possible to stay out of sight. For ease of maintenance, label each run and keep a spare length of cable for future edits. Add dusk-to-dawn sensors if you want automatic operation that respects local darkness. And remember, test the system after planting new shrubs or moving features; growth can alter light distribution significantly.

A layered lighting approach enhances the experience beyond mere visibility. Combine bollards with ground-level uplights aimed at sculptural trees or architectural details, creating depth and drama after sunset. Ensure that uplights have proper shielding to prevent hot spots on foliage. If space allows, install a single brighter beacon at the main entrance to anchor the route visually. The soft ambient glow from bollards should mingle with the garden’s existing lighting, not compete with it. Finally, keep spare fixtures on hand and schedule seasonal bulb checks to maintain consistent color and brightness.

Maintenance planning saves time and preserves appeal. Clean bollard lenses regularly to prevent buildup that dulls light. Inspect seals and gaskets for signs of wear after winter storms or heavy rainfall. Replace weathered bulbs promptly to maintain even illumination along the path. If you choose solar bollards, ensure the panels receive adequate sun exposure and keep them free from leaves or snow, especially during shoulder seasons. For wired systems, test the connections annually to prevent voltage drops that dull glow. Document replacement parts and service dates so you can budget for upkeep without surprises.
Thoughtful design extends beyond fixtures to planting strategies. Place low-growing ground covers between bollards to soften lines and reduce glare, while taller grasses provide movement and dimension. Use contrasting foliage colors to help guide attention toward entrances and safe passage. Seasonal changes, such as flowering perennials or autumn foliage, can alter light perception—adjust heights and angles accordingly. If your property features a sloping walk, add staggered bollard heights to maintain uniform light on different levels. Finally, ensure the overall palette aligns with your home’s exterior tones for a cohesive nighttime exterior.

Landscaping transitions benefit from thoughtful zoning of light zones. Start with a core corridor of 4 to 6 feet width that stays consistently bright enough to detect steps and trip hazards. Then create secondary zones where lighting is softer and more decorative, inviting guests to linger near entryway plantings. Zoning helps reduce energy use while preserving ambience. Test color rendering index (CRI) of fixtures to ensure true plant colors appear natural in the night. Warmer LEDs tend to render foliage more invitingly, while cooler tones can feel clinical. Balance the two by selecting fixtures with adjustable warmth or swapping bulbs seasonally.
Weather resilience is essential for outdoor lighting longevity. Look for IP ratings that certify water and dust resistance appropriate to your climate. In coastal or humid areas, stainless steel or aluminum with protective coatings resist corrosion well. Deep-seated mounting reduces impact damage from lawn care equipment. Ensure that the ground beneath bollards is stable—concrete footings provide permanence where soil shifts are common. If you expect heavy snowfall, choose fixtures with secure seals and simple access for bulb replacement. By planning for weather, you keep the path consistently lit and inviting.
A well-documented plan speeds future updates and repairs. Sketch the route, marking each bollard position, height, and fixture type. Include notes about power sources, cable routing, and control devices. A color-coded map helps homeowners, landscapers, and electricians coordinate efforts efficiently. Keep a spare set of screws, seals, and lenses in a weatherproof box near the equipment. Periodically review the planting scheme as your garden matures; you may want to relocate or replace some bollards to maintain balanced lighting proportions. A thoughtful plan reduces guesswork and ensures the path remains beautifully lit for years to come.
Finally, test the overall effect under different conditions. Walk the path at dusk, full dark, and after a light rain to observe how reflections alter visibility. Check for glare from fixtures that may shine into windows or create distracting hotspots on water features. Invite a neighbor or friend to review the route and offer feedback on safety and aesthetics. Use their observations to fine-tune spacing, angles, and brightness. When the lighting supports both navigation and mood, it becomes a quiet, ongoing enhancement to the landscape rather than an afterthought.
